    I think we should compare the Roman legionares (Gladiators were the people fighting on the arena, not soldiers) and the Spartan hoplites. Well, the Romans win, if not by quality then with numbers. Numbers were the big problem for Sparta (their brutal selection after the birth of the children). When Sparta defeated Athens, it was simply impossible for them to keep their hegemony over Greece and were finally defeated by the Thebans (which borrowed some ideas from them, I think). Again numbers were the problem when they faced Philip of Macedonian and his phalanx...

    The Greek formation simply had a weakness, it only works on flat terrain. The Romans found that out in their wars with the Samnites, where they used Greek tactics against what we now consider to be Roman tactics. They lost, eventually won, and learned.
